Okay so I've read almost every thread that is close to mine and haven't solved my issue


Basically no overdrive and no reverse
Truck drives fine in low 1,2
It will also drive fine in D with overdrive off but I have to get the truck up to 25km and shift from low 2nd to D, if I stop or slow down below 25km I have to shift back to low gear.
I can get reverse to move the truck but it struggles big time. It's kind of hit or miss every time I shift to reverse. Shifting from low to R seems to work best not sure why but that's how she goes,

I parked the truck for a few weeks and the battery died. I charged the battery and decided to take it out for a drive. I just drove it as I usually do not even attempting to use overdrive, I noticed reverse was working a lot better so on my way back I tried overdrive and what do you know it worked like new, truck was driving great again in all gears, I knew there was still a problem so I took it to local transmission shop to have them have a look, truck came back with no issues besides the pan has a leak and that it may have been low on fluid. ( fluid level was fine) I drove the truck for about another week and the problem came back, I tried disconnecting the battery again to see if it would help but it didn't seem to anything, a day later it started to drive fine again for most of the day. The problem seems like its here to stay now, I still drive the truck on occasion I just have to shift it and be carful I dont have to reverse to much.

I pulled two codes from the truck,

#1- p0705. Transmission range sensor
#2- p0720. Output shaft speed sensor

I replaced the output shaft speed sensor and replaced the trans filter and gasket in hopes that it would help. Everything looked fine when I removed trans pan.

I have read that this could be overdrive sprag but the fact that it started to drive fine all of a sudden for 2 weeks dosent make much sense to me. Also when I shift to drive you can feel the truck try and move, I know the range sensor can cause a lot of weird problems but I dont want to keep throwing parts at it

Fluid level is good and I checked all the fuses I also looked to try and fine damaged wires but couldn't see anything.

2002 Ford ranger xlt 4.0L sohc 5r55e 4x4
 






You have a mechanical failure. The OWC/ Sprag could occasionally grab and work as the pieces will jam together and hold. You will have one gear forward and rev. Even with the transmission unplugged electricaly. You are not doing the rest of the trans a favor by continually driving it as it will produce debris and ruin otherwise reusable parts.
